Comparing Odoo with monolithic ERPs Modern ERP evaluations frequently include Odoo vs SAP, Odoo vs Oracle ERP, and Odoo vs Microsoft Dynamics, especially for organizations looking for adaptability, lower long-term cost, and smoother integration paths. Odoo’s composable design gives enterprises room to scale without committing to heavyweight modules or rigid system structures.

  2. SAP vs. Odoo – Flexibility gap Enterprises comparing Odoo vs SAP often find that SAP’s rigid module dependencies slow change cycles. Odoo’s modular ERP architecture supports rapid adaptation, allowing teams to activate, extend, or modify features without lengthy redevelopment. For organizations that need pace, Odoo offers a practical alternative that aligns with evolving operational workflows. Odoo benefits Faster configuration cycles Lightweight module onboarding Minimal dependency chains Lower change management effort Faster prototype-to-production flow

  3. Oracle vs. Odoo – Cost & customization delta In the Odoo vs Oracle ERP comparison, Oracle typically carries higher long-term overhead due to specialized resources and complex governance layers. Odoo delivers meaningful ERP cost efficiency by reducing licensing fees and cutting customization timelines. This makes Odoo more attractive for enterprises wanting predictable budgets without limiting growth or operational expansion. Odoo benefits Lower implementation cost Faster change cycles Affordable license structure Reduced vendor dependency Leaner maintenance footprint

  4. Microsoft Dynamics vs. Odoo – Integration Flexibility When evaluating Odoo vs Microsoft Dynamics, businesses often find Dynamics requires more configuration effort for cross-system connectivity. Odoo’s architecture pairs naturally with modern APIs and strong ERP integration services, making it easier to connect CRM, eCommerce, finance, and custom systems. This integration readiness speeds multi-platform operations and lowers total integration overhead. Odoo benefits Easier API extension Faster connector development Lower integration cost Simplified multi-system orchestration Better compatibility with external tools
